change the font and style on the posts?
These are the 3 ways to change fonts on wordpress.com blogs.
(1) Changing font families, colors and size in text in posts or pages either post by post or page by page by coding into the HTML editor. http://en.support.wordpress.com/editors/font-size-color/
(2) Changing font colors in text in posts or pages either post by post or page by page using the #4 icon (Select text color – change the text color) in Row 2 the Visual editor. http://en.support.wordpress.com/visual-editor/#row-2
(3) Changing all font families, colors and sizes throughout the whole blog by purchasing an annually renewable Custom Design upgrade and using Typekit Fonts with Staff support. http://en.support.wordpress.com/custom-design/
Note: Any font changes to font families, colors and size in the blog title, tagline, post titles, page titles cannot be done without CSS editing.Several of the themes at WordPress.com allow blog authors to decide what format each of their posts should be displayed as.> post formats > http://en.support.wordpress.com/themes/post-formats/

Sorry. You mean this > http://en.support.wordpress.com/my-comments/
The Dashboard > My Comments page tracks comments you’ve made across WordPress.com so you can see when people reply to you. It will show your comment, one before yours, and replies after yours. The thread with the latest replies will be at top.Go to the top gray navigation bar and on the far left look for My Account, hover and a drop-down menu will appear, scroll down and click “Track my Comments”
